How they compare

Nicaragua currently reports 59.7% against 58.4% in Peru, a difference of 1.3%.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 15 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Nicaragua ahead.

Nicaragua ranks 5th and Peru ranks 7th of 191 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Nicaragua averaged higher in 3 and Peru in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Nicaragua Peru Difference Ahead
1970s 49.8% 44.2% 5.5% Nicaragua
1980s 58.9% 40.1% 18.8% Nicaragua
2000s 54.6% 67.1% 12.5% Peru
2010s 59.7% 56.1% 3.6% Nicaragua

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
